What is your hardware like? I upgraded a Packard Bell with a 1000MHz PIII and 512MB of RAM successfully. I had to buy a new modem though.
Clean installing XP is a better bet than upgrading ME as you can then re-partition and format to NTFS from scratch which is better than converting FAT32 volumes.
